About Xiaoming Wang

Xiaoming Wang is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Biomedical Engineering,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Inorganic Chemistry, having authored 141 papers that have together received 3.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(32 papers), Inorganic Chemistry and Materials (14 papers),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(13 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(11 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(10 papers),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(9 papers), Microwave Dielectric Ceramics Synthesis (8 papers) and Ferroelectric and Piezoelectric Materials (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(1.7k cit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(650 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(571 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(1.3k citations) and Inorganic Chemistry (278 citations). Xiaoming Wang has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Ukraine. Frequent co-authors include Huan Jiao, Ling Xu, Xiping Jing, Shuai Zhang, Yang Zhou, Chao Li, Haijing Liu, Yuqian Dou, Wang-jun Cui and Dongyuan Zhao. Their work appears in journals such as Inorganic Chemistry, Journal of Materials Chemistry C, Surface and Coatings Technology, Dalton Transactions and Chemical Communications.
